Annuities, undoubtedly, are an excellent vehicle for providing steady, long-term income for retirement or other purposes. Unfortunately, they lock you into an inflexible payment schedule that may not fit your immediate financial needs.
Getting a lump-sum of cash for some or all of your annuity payments, however, can provide an ideal solution to your cash flow problems. There are many reasons why you might need to obtain cash for your annuity payments. Perhaps a recent divorce or death in the family has put a strain on your finances. Or maybe you’re facing a large expense such as a home purchase, wedding or college tuition.
Whatever the reason, getting cash for your annuity payments can give you instant access to money that is rightfully yours. It can also provide a hedge against inflation, since the value of these periodic payments will be worth much less in the future. You can cash in annuities established for a variety of purposes, such as insurance, structured settlements from personal injury agreements, lottery/contest winnings, royalty payments and trust funds.
When you opt to get cash for annuity payments, you essentially sell the rights to receive these periodic payouts to a third party. Generally, companies will allow you to obtain cash for annuity payments if the payments are guaranteed to be made whether or not you are alive. As another stipulation, the annuity must allow for assignment of the payments and/or a change in the ownership of the annuity.
Many people are under the impression that it is illegal to receive cash for annuity payments without court authorization. However, payments not associated with a settlement do not require such approval to be purchased by a third party. That means you have an unrestricted right to transfer your annuity payout to another individual or company.
Understanding How Annuities Work
Derived from the Latin word for “year”, an annuity is simply a sum of money payable annually or at other regular intervals. In the context of life insurance, an annuity is a contract between you and an insurance company under which the insurance company pays you money for a stipulated period-often for life.
Here’s how they work: The purchaser agrees to pay premiums to the insurance company, in exchange for which the company agrees to make payments at a later time for a specified period. The time during which the premiums are paid is called the “accumulation period”. The premium can be paid in one lump sum or in installments over the course of many years. The person receiving the benefit payments, the annuitant, is usually (though not always) the owner of the annuity.
After the accumulation period ends, the company begins distributing funds either in one lump sum or installments paid out usually on a monthly basis. A common payout option involves a life annuity making payments of regular income for as long as the annuitant lives.
Annuities fall into two main categories: fixed and variable. With traditional fixed annuities, the insurance company invests the premium in its general account. Whatever payout option is selected, the interest gains and payment amounts are guaranteed by the insurance company, which assumes the risk of investing the general account.
With variable annuities, however, the premiums buy units in your choice of separate accounts, which then invest in stocks, bonds, and money market funds. The payout will depend on the performance of the underlying securities in the separate accounts in which the premium is invested. Unlike fixed annuities, the value of the account is not guaranteed–annuitants assume the risk involved in investing their premiums in exchange for potentially higher returns.
Fixed and variable annuities are staple items in the investment portfolios of many pension holders. In fact, under government rules, individuals with a personal pension can take up to 25 percent of the value of their funds as a tax-free lump sum when they retire. The remaining 75 percent must be used to provide an income for life through a capital investment such as an annuity.
What to Consider When Getting Cash for Annuity Payments
Regardless of the type of annuity you own, there are a variety of brokers and investment firms willing to give you quick cash for your annuity payments. To make your annuity payments attractive to purchasers, they must be sold at a lower price than the total amount owed to you. Generally, you must give at least an interest discount equivalent to bank rates. And many companies require even higher discounts to cover their total risk, costs and profit margin.
Before you elect to obtain cash for your annuity payments, carefully weigh your future return and risks against your immediate financial needs. Better yet, consult with a reputable financial expert such as a financial asset manager or planner about your specific situation. Your financial advisor can conduct a professional evaluation of your obligations, income, assets and risk threshold, and then provide you with the best options to meet your needs.

Do you feel that your trucking company is heading straight for a cliff? Do you feel that your trucking company is stuck in neutral? Or worse, do you have lots of slow paying freight bills and not a lot of cash in your business bank account?
Having slow paying clients is one of the worst problems that you can have. Especially when you own a cash hungry trucking company that needs money to pay for drivers, repairs, fuel and equipment. The biggest cash flow issue comes from your slow paying customers that can take up to 60 days to pay your freight bills.
If you are like most owners, your first reaction is to try and get a loan. However, a loan will only cure the temporary problem. What will happen in four months when the loan money has run out? You will be left exactly where you are standing now. Back to square one.
A better solution would be to eliminate the slow payments all together. Note that I did not say that we should eliminate the slow paying clients…..just the payments. What do you think you could do if all your freight bills were paid in two days instead of 30 or 60?
There is a solution that can help you accomplish that. Is called freight bill factoring and is one of the best financing tools for transportation companies. It eliminates the guesswork of having slow paying clients. Freight factoring provides you with immediate funding from the moment that you generate invoices from approved clients.
Factoring provides you with the necessary funding to meet your expenses. But more importantly, it provides you with the necessary funding to capture new opportunities and new contracts so that you can haul more loads and grow your company. With factoring, you no longer need to turn away opportunities just because they may be slow payers.
Qualifying for factoring is usually easy. The main requirement is to have freight bills from good credit worthy clients. Things such as financial statements or personal credit reports are seldom required, making the application process fast, easy and very user friendly.
Factoring is a cost effective solution that can help you drive your freight company to the next level.

A structured settlement is usually an annuity set up for recipients of a financial award, normally due to litigation involving an injury or accident. If you are receiving periodic payments from a structured settlement or annuity, you may be interested to know that you can sell part or all of your remaining payments. Selling structured settlements is legal in all states.
You may need court approval in order to sell your payments, but it is your right to receive a lump sum of cash for your structured settlement if you so choose. Many people have found that the small monthly or periodic payments they are receiving are not enough to meet their financial needs or achieve their financial goals. Selling your structured settlement can give you the cash you need to realize your dreams.
You can use the cash for any reason you see fit. Remodeling, starting a business, college education, or any other reason you may have. You do not have to sell all your remaining payments. You can sell a certain number of payments, or you could sell a portion of each of your remaining payments.

Structured settlements are arranged for injury victims as a resolution to a court case. It is a financial arrangement, set up as an annuity, whereby the victim receives a set amount of money each and every month for a set amount of years to cover damages, loss, expenses, etc. It usually works out favorably for both parties, as the victim is receiving steady compensation and the defendant can make smaller monthly payments rather than have to go out of pocket up front.
However, many victims would rather receive cash for structured settlement payments rather than wait for a smaller check each month. They might find themselves in need of immediate money for a new investment, a large purchase or even retirement. Maybe they don’t want to carry the risk that somewhere down the road the payer defaults for one reason or another.
Whatever the case may be, cash for structured settlement payment is a viable option for those needing a pool of money in the short term. And there are many reputable, qualified note buyers out there who can pay you top dollar for your annuity.
It’s important to remember that you don’t have to sell your entire annuity. Rather you can sell just a portion and retain the rest of the monthly income. For example, let’s say you have a $100,000 structured settlement, paying over the course of 10 years. You might need $25,000 right now for investment purposes. Well you can sell $25,000 worth of payments (however many months of payments it works out to) and once those are over, you resume receiving your monthly checks for the balance.
So in essence you are getting cash for structured settlement payments AND keeping the rest of your annuity as it was. There are also various other options you can take advantage of, and an experienced note buyer will go over all of these with you.
